I feel lucky. I was born in 1996. My parents struggled, but a series of fortunate events after I turned 18 set me off on a good course.

My grandparents gave me $14,000 when I started college. I received some big scholarships and got a decently paying job as a technical trainer. I finished my undergrad and started working full time as a software engineer, bringing in six figures, while I finished my master's degree. I only took subsidized student loans and paid them off just before the end of the grace period, when they would start accruing interest.

I got the maximum 401k match from my previous employer and am getting the maximum from my current one. I opened a Roth IRA among a few other investment accounts. I made a bunch of money on Tesla stocks, too; right now, they're about 20% of my net worth, which has six figures. I currently rent my apartment (no roommates) but am looking at buying a condo in a few years.

Life is good. I like my job, and I have good cash flow. I recently even went and got my pilot's license, which I had wanted to do for a while. Owning a house and an airplane is within the realm of possibility for me in my lifetime. I feel very free of burden and am very grateful.
